Playwright Latif Abubakar, to stream his play ‘Thank God For Idiots’ on social media

Share this:

Some of the plays written and produced by Latif Abubakar include; ‘Thank God For Idiots’, ‘I Can’t Think Far’, which focused on peaceful election, ‘Saints and Sinners’, which highlighted the menace of galamsey, while ‘Men Don Die’, and ‘Judas and Delilah’ centred on road safety and first aid tips respectively.

Radio and Television Award schemes charged to acknowledge producers

Share this:

Speaking to The Spectator, Philip Nai, who produces Cosmopolitan Mix, DriveTime, and Showbiz A-Z on Joy FM said it was unfortunate that in the various categories of award schemes aimed at celebrating broadcasters, there was no provision to acknowledge the role of producers.

MzGee resigns from Multimedia Group Limited, reportedly joins Media General

Share this:

During her days, she hosted ‘Campus’ and ‘Entertainment This Week’ on Hitz FM and anchored Hitz News @1. The silky-voiced presenter also handled the entertainment segment on JoyNews’ evening bulletin and hosted Gee Spot, a relationship TV talk show with celebrities as guests on Joy Prime.
